## Deploying the Schema Registry (Ledgerling)

So you're on call and Ledgerling needs a redeploy — don't panic. The registry is stateless except for the compat-rules cache, which rebuilds in about a minute. Roll one replica at a time; producers retry automatically, but consumers will log loud warnings, which is fine. Never deploy during a schema migration window (check the team calendar). Health checks pass once the cache warms. Before you kick anything off, confirm the live deployment uses the values shown below.

config for kawig-kagug:
WENETH_PIN=0097
WENETH_TENANT=silath
WENETH_METRICS_HOST=metrics.weneth.qirvangrid.example
WENETH_SEAL=seal_9505f14d
WENETH_STANDBY_TEAM=sorox

## Spoolster 1.9 — Setting Renamed

Heads up, support folks: `SPOOL_KEY` is now `SPOOLSTER_API_SECRET`. Same value, clearer name, fewer confused tickets (we hope). The old name still works until 2.0 but logs a warning, so if a customer mentions a weird startup message, this is probably why. When helping someone update their env file, have them delete the old line and add the renamed one right after the port setting, like so.

vault entry, tajeg-fajof: RELAY_SECRET29=2cb42aa07c657676733982f734bc7

Q2 Planning Note — Pricing, Marlowe Instruments Line

The Marlowe bench series is underpriced against comparable kit from Dunvary and Ostrel. We propose a 7% list increase on the mid-tier models and holding entry pricing flat to protect volume. Channel margins stay unchanged; promotional discounts cap at 12%. Finance should model both scenarios before the June review. The strategic rationale is summarised in the note immediately below.

management briefing: Only 33 of the 205 pilot accounts renewed Kasath, so a churn review is set for October 17. Weniusek Logistics is in early talks to buy Holethax Freight for about $345.6 million.

**Release item: bulk edits, Ledgerpane admin table.** Confirm multi-row status changes commit atomically, undo works across pages, and permission checks fire per row. Verify the 500-row cap message renders. Staging sign-off from the Oakmire team is done; prod smoke test pending. Blockers: none. Ship window: Thursday morning. Reference build for this item appears below.

pipeline stamp: htk4_66df